This Holiday Inn is located in Glasgow’s theater and district, 1700 ft the Royal Concert Hall. It offers bright, elegant rooms with modern bathrooms, free Wi-Fi and an award-winning restaurant. Bedrooms are light and airy and are decorated in a modern style. They feature satellite TVs with movies, ironing equipment and tea/coffee making facilities. The Parisian style AA Rosette La Bonne Auberge Brasserie serves traditional Scottish breakfasts and authentic Mediterranean and French cuisine in stylish surroundings. The bar offers a wide range of cocktails and fine wines. The King and Pavilion Theatres and Glasgow Queen Street Station are all within a 5-minute walk of the hotel. Glasgow has excellent shopping, with the Buchanan Galleries Shopping Mall just 330 ft from the hotel. Hotel Rooms: 113, Hotel Chain: Holiday Inn Hotels & Resorts.
